what is the difference between contra entry and double entry?
Answer Posted / sajjad1
under double entry system both the aspect of changes in the
transaction are recorded in the books of accounts one
change is Debit another change is credit with and equal
amount.
Cotra Entry:
An entry in which cash and book both are involved
known as contra entry.
